Naples, illegal commercial activity seized in Secondigliano

Naples – Blitz by the police in the area of ​​via Miano, near a well-known shopping center in the Secondigliano neighborhood, which has long been under observation for recurring episodes of illegality.

In a joint operation of the Operational Units Secondigliano and Avvocata, with the support of the motorcyclists of the Territorial Intervention Group, and in collaboration with the Carabinieri of Secondigliano, technicians from E-Distribuzione and Asia personnel, an illegal food sales station set up on public land was discovered and seized.

The person responsible for the activity had permanently occupied approximately 100 square meters of public space without any authorization, installing gazebos, tables, chairs, umbrellas and various equipment, taking away space from the community and damaging street furniture.

The electricity was supplied through a temporary meter intended for extraordinary uses - such as construction sites or demonstrations - but used illegally to power the commercial activity. E-Distribuzione technicians proceeded to immediately disconnect the illegal connection.

Administrative fines of approximately 70.000 euros were imposed on the man for commercial activity without a permit and illegal occupation of public land. The person responsible was also reported to the Judicial Authority on charges of invasion of public space, damage and defacement of public property.

The equipment present was subjected to criminal seizure, with the affixing of seals and entrusted to the custody of the same offender.

During the operation, a traffic police check was also carried out, which led to the verification of 30 vehicles and the notification of 13 violations of the Highway Code. Among these: driving without a license, failure to have mandatory inspection and insurance, driving with vehicles already seized or subject to seizure, and driving without a helmet.

In total, three vehicles were seized, one was subjected to administrative detention, three were suspended from circulation and two were entrusted to custodian buyers. A complaint was also filed for repeated driving without a license.
